اذهب الي المحتوي
أوفيسنا

ممكن ايجاد معدل طالب باستخدام vba


إذهب إلى أفضل إجابة Solved by طارق محمود,

الردود الموصى بها

السلام عليكم ورحمة الله وبركاته

عذرا ً ...... ظننت ان لامجيب....

عذرا ً ...............................

شكر لك ياستاذ طارق محمود

بارك الله فيك اجبت واحسنت الاجابة

ولكن احسانك جعلني اطمع بالكثير

هل من الممكن اجراء تعديل صغير على فكرة معدل الطالب لوسمحت .

طريقة ايجاد المعدل

1- هل الطالب الاول ناجح في الدور الاول (الحقل - E6  )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 نقفز الى حقل  الدور الثاني.

2- هل الطالب الاول ناجح في الدور الثاني (الحقل - G6 )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 نقفز الدور حقل الترجيح .

3- هل الطالب الاول ناجح في  حقل الترجيح (الحقل - H6 )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 يعتبر راسب عندئذ يجب ان لا يظهر له معدل .

 

* معدل الطالب الثالث في الجدول( يدويا)  = (58*6) + (54*10)/ 16 = 55.5

 

* جعل الاعداد العشرية للمعدل ثلاثة ارقام بدلا من اثنان (مثال :   60.333 ).

 

    ولكم كل التقدير والاحترام يااستاذي العزيز .

 

                      لي الشرف بان اقدم لك نفسي 

                                  اخوكم

                         رافد ( ابو احمد )

تم تعديل بواسطه رافد العزاوي
رابط هذا التعليق
شارك

  • أفضل إجابة

السلام عليكم

أخي الكريم

 

1- هل الطالب الاول ناجح في الدور الاول (الحقل - E6  )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 نقفز الى حقل  الدور الثاني.
2- هل الطالب الاول ناجح في الدور الثاني (الحقل - G6 )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 نقفز الدور حقل الترجيح .
3- هل الطالب الاول ناجح في  حقل الترجيح (الحقل - H6 )عندئذ نأخذ درجته لغرض المعدل ، واذا كان راسب أي اقل من 50 يعتبر راسب عندئذ يجب ان لا يظهر له معدل .
4- معدل الطالب الثالث في الجدول( يدويا)  = (58*6) + (54*10)/ 16 = 55.5
5- جعل الاعداد العشرية للمعدل ثلاث

 

 

الرد علي 1،2،3 نعم ولفهم معادلة المعدل (مثلا للطالب الأول)

=((MAX(E6,H6)*$E$2)+(MAX(N6,K6)*$K$2))/($E$2+$K$2)

فلنجزئها أي كالتالي 

= (A+B)/C 

حيث: A (الدور الاول) يساوي 

MAX(E6,H6)*$E$2)

أي الرقم الأكبر من 

E6,H6

فإذا كان H6 فارغا (لاترجيح) فيكون الفيصل E6 وإلا سيكون مرجحا وستأخذ المعادلة H6

 

،  B (الدور الثاني ) يساوي 

MAX(N6,K6)*$K$2) 

تماما مثل السابقة ،

C = $E$2+$K$2

الرد علي (4) 

عندك حق وأنت الآن فهمت المعادلة ، فلنضيف العمود G للجزء A السابق شرحه

ولنضيف العمود M للجزء B بنفس الطريقة لتصبح المعادلة

=((MAX(E6,H6,G6)*$E$2)+(MAX(N6,K6,M6)*$K$2))/($E$2+$K$2)

وعند نسخها للأسفل ستجد  الطالب الثالث = 55.5

 

الرد علي (5) 

من التنسيق تسطيع تظلل درجات المعدل بالماوس ثم بجوار علامة (,) وعلامة (%) الموجودين في أعلي قائمة الإكسل ستجد مربع به سهم لليسار مع 0.00

حاول أولا تعدل بنفسك علي الملف عندك
إن لم تسطع فهذا المرفق به التعديل

معدل طالب2.rar

رابط هذا التعليق
شارك

السلام عليكم ورحمه الله وبركاته

اخي العزيز شكرا لك

لكم مني كل التقدير والامتنان على تواضعكم وسعة صدركم مع الاعضاء ومعي خاصة

وفقكم الله لما فيه خير للجميع

اخوكم ابو احمد

:clapping:

رابط هذا التعليق
شارك

ز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information